Borodino Rescue Equipment

Rescue 1

Rescue Pumper RP-1

Rescue Pumper RP-1

Borodino's Rescue 1 is a 2008 Ford F450 Custom-built 4x4 with a V8 diesel engine. This vehicle has a built-in light tower and generator and contains EMS/AED equipment, a portable AMKUS Combi-Tool, SCBA packs, water rescue equipment, and forestry gear. This vehicle is a general rescue truck that is capable of reaching many remote areas in our fire district. including camp sites, water-front properties, and hiking trails.

Rescue Pumper RP-1

Rescue Pumper RP-1

Rescue Pumper RP-1

Rescue Pumper 1 is a 2009 Spartan custom-built truck that carries 1,000 gallons of water and 30 gallons of foam. It's Compressed Air Foam System (CAFs) capable, has an enclosed-cab mounted pump panel, and is equipped with front mounted AMKUS rescue tools. RP-1 contains EMS/AED equipment, a built-in light tower, generator, and 1,000 feet of large 5" diameter hose. This member of the fleet is ideal for motor vehicle accidents, water rescues, and structure fires.

Tanker TA-1

Tanker TA-1

Tanker TA-1

Tanker 1 is a 2019 Pierce Kenworth Chassis with 2,500 gallons of water and a 1,500 gpm pump with remote "side-dumps." This vehicle is equipped with a portable 2,500 gal pond, ladders, fire hose cross-lays, and 500 feet of large 5" diameter hose. It's ideal is for hauling large amount of water necessary for structure and barn fires and used for mutual aid.

Engine 3

Tanker TA-1

Tanker TA-1

Borodino's Engine 3 is a 2018 Pierce F550 4x4 Mini-Pumper with a Ford V8 diesel engine. This member of our fleet has a mid-mounted 1,250 gpm water pump with foam and is capable of carrying water into campgrounds, hiking trails, and wooded areas on unpaved and narrow rural roads.
